How do AI notes assist optometrists in managing patient records?

AI notes assist optometrists by automatically documenting routine findings, tracking vision changes over time, and highlighting potential concerns for more thorough clinical assessment.

What are the benefits of using AI notes for optometry practices?

AI notes enable optometry practices to spend more time on patient care rather than paperwork, improve clinical documentation consistency, and enhance tracking of subtle vision changes between visits.

Will optometrists be replaced by AI?

Rather than replacement, AI serves as an assistant to optometrists, enhancing their capabilities while the critical elements of diagnosis, treatment planning, and patient relationships remain fundamentally human.

Can AI notes improve efficiency in documenting eye exams?

AI notes can significantly reduce documentation time during eye exams by converting verbal observations into structured clinical notes and automatically populating standard fields for normal findings.

How can AI be used in optometry?

AI in optometry extends beyond documentation to assist with image analysis of retinal scans, prediction of disease progression patterns, and enhanced precision in measuring refractive errors.

Is optometry becoming obsolete?

Optometry continues to evolve rather than become obsolete, with AI tools augmenting human expertise in areas like pattern recognition while optometrists provide the essential clinical judgment and personalized care that technology cannot replicate.
